Kenichi Handa <address@hidden> writes:
> >  The other solution is to get "ls --dired" output with a "binary"
> >  coding system, then use the byte-offsets to add text-properties,
> >  and then do the decode-coding-region.
> 
> Yes.  I think that is the correct fix. ...  we can preserve
> the text-property `dired-filename' by decoding one bunch by
> one.  Could you please try the attached patch?

This patch seems to work well for me (it correctly parses directories
that are completely screwed up by the old code).

Richard Stallman <address@hidden> writes:
> That is a clever solution.  It might be slow, but perhaps it is fast
> enough for the job at hand.  Miles, do you find it fast enough?

It doesn't seem any noticably slower than the old dired on my system
(both take some time to display a large directory, but I don't notice
any difference between them).
